Cybertruck vs. Old-School Diesel: Tug-of-War Showdown

What happens when cutting-edge EV technology meets raw diesel power from the ’90s? Tommy Mica from TFLclassics put his brand-new Tesla Cybertruck Foundation Series to the test against a 1990s Dodge Ram with a Cummins turbo-diesel engine. The result? A thrilling tug-of-war that had viewers captivated.

Battle of the Beasts: Key Specs

VehicleWeightHorsepowerTorqueSpecial Features
Tesla Cybertruck6,600 lbs600 HPInstant torque (EV)Foundation Edition: higher price, unique decals
Dodge Ram (1990s)6,300 lbs215 HPDiesel torque advantageCummins turbo-diesel engine

Highlights from the Matchup

  • Tesla Cybertruck: The modern marvel boasts massive horsepower and instant torque delivery. Foundation Edition features give it a sleek look but come with a hefty price tag. Driver strategy: “Just floor it and give it everything.”
  • Dodge Ram (Cummins Turbo-Diesel): A true workhorse, this 1990s truck relies on durable engineering and clever gearing. While less powerful on paper, it compensates with torque and strategic play. Driver’s approach: Utilize gearing and steady control.

What Happened in the Tug-of-War?

Despite the Cybertruck’s superior specs, the old Dodge proved it still has some fight left. While the EV showed off its raw power, the Dodge managed to hold its own thanks to its clever gearing and diesel torque advantage.

“This was a clash of modern tech versus timeless engineering,” Mica explained after the battle. “And honestly, I think both trucks have something to brag about.”
